Q3 Planning Note — Reseller Programme

Sales leads: the Brightvale reseller tiers will be restructured next quarter, with margin bands reviewed against actual sell-through in the Keldmore region. Please validate partner pipeline data by the 14th and flag any accounts at risk of downgrade. Full criteria follow in the annex. The following relates directly to our plans going forward.

board note of tagug-hahag: Praionax Logistics is in early talks to buy Julaxek Group for about $36.3 million. The Julmir launch date is March 1, and nothing goes to the press before then.

## Configuration: Health Checks

The Marlowe API instances sit behind the Kestrel load balancer, which probes /healthz every ten seconds. Configure HEALTHCHECK_PORT and HEALTHCHECK_TIMEOUT_MS carefully; mismatched values cause instances to be drained incorrectly. To prevent spoofed probes, the endpoint validates a shared secret sent by the balancer, which must be set on the following line.

secret setting of kagup-haweg: RELAY_SECRET20=79282600b75847005433

# Service Accounts: String Extraction

The `extract-i18n` script pulls translatable strings from all Bramblewick repos and pushes them to the Glossa service. It runs under the `i18n-extractor` service account. Do not run it under your personal account; Glossa rate-limits individual users aggressively. The account has write access to the staging catalog only. Set the token in your shell before invoking the script. The current staging token is below.

API key for kahap-kafog: zpat15_6qzxZ7YR8aDwjmp

// Dark-mode support in the Lumenfall admin dashboard.
// Plugin authors: do not hardcode colors. Resolve tokens through the
// ThemeBridge client below; it returns the active palette and listens
// for scheme changes so your panels flip without a reload.
// Contrast ratios are enforced server-side — submissions that bypass
// tokens fail review. Initialize the client once per plugin, at mount,
// never per render. The client authenticates against the internal
// ThemeBridge service. Use the key that follows.

API key for hagug-kajof: vxb4-HrJ9